Sisco,
When we ordered our coach we had Newmar wire the TV;s so that the Bedroom and outside TV were connected together and the front TV's were together.
This way we can watch different programs if we want to.

Tom....just to be clear, even though you tied the two fronts together and the bedroom and outside together, you neglected to state that it requires TWO receivers to watch different channels. This is what the OP's question was partially about.....don't want to confuse him.

I get ABC, NBC, CBS for the west coast anywhere in the country. The only thing I lose when we get over 200 miles away from home, is three spot beamed L/.A. channels.

I have one other question. With our HD Winegaurd on our 2015 Bus we had two coax coming from the Satellite so we could hook up both coax's to the 2 inputs on our HD DVR. We could only watch one channel, but we could watch one channel and record another channel at the same time. We are taking delivery of our new Mountain Aire and I see two outlets but one says for dish network which we don't have. Does anyone know if there are 2 hookups or know anyone at the factory I could talk to about this?
